The Benefits of Sealcoating
Keeping up asphalt surfaces is vital for their durability, and one extremely efficient method is sealcoating. This process entails applying a protective layer that protects the asphalt from harmful elements such as UV rays, water, and oil. By stopping oxidation and moisture penetration, sealcoating significantly reduces the risk of cracks and potholes, prolonging the life of the pavement. Additionally, sealcoating improves the appearance of asphalt, giving it a fresh, dark finish that improves curb appeal for both residential and commercial properties. Furthermore, it aids in resisting the wear and tear caused by heavy traffic and extreme weather conditions. In summary, sealcoating serves as a cost-effective strategy for maintaining asphalt integrity, ultimately sparing property owners funds for repairs and replacements.

Asphalt Crack Repair and Filling
Cracks in asphalt surfaces can lead to significant damage if left unaddressed, making timely repair and filling essential. Asphalt crack treatment and fixing require detecting and repairing fissures to inhibit water penetration and additional damage. Specialists use specialized materials, such as hot rubberized sealants, which respond to thermal variations, delivering long-term resilience. The process starts with preparing the cracks to remove debris and moisture, followed by applying the sealant to completely fill the voids. This service not only prolongs the lifespan of the asphalt but also enhances the overall appearance of the surface. Regular maintenance, including crack filling, is essential for both residential and commercial properties, safeguarding investments and ensuring safe access for motorists and pedestrians together.

Material Types Used
Picking the right materials for line striping and marking is a critical aspect that directly influences the lifespan and visibility of the markings. Asphalt contractors commonly employ a range of paint types, including water-based, solvent-based, and thermoplastic materials. Water-based paints are chosen for their quick drying time and eco-friendliness, making them ideal for residential applications. Solvent-based paints provide superior durability and resistance to weather conditions, appropriate for high-traffic commercial areas. Thermoplastic materials, which are heated and applied, deliver exceptional longevity and visibility, often used for long-lasting markings. Furthermore, reflective materials can be incorporated to improve visibility at night or in low-light conditions, providing safety for drivers and pedestrians alike. Each material choice supports the specific needs of the property.

Common Questions
What Is the Curing Time for Asphalt After Installation?
Asphalt typically requires 24 to 48 hours to cure after installation. However, complete curing may take several weeks, depending on environmental conditions such as temperature, humidity, and the thickness of the asphalt layer installed.
Which Factors Determine the Cost of Asphalt Services?
A number of factors influence the expense of asphalt services, including quality of materials used, scope of work, location, labor costs, and supplementary elements like drainage or reinforcement. Every factor plays a essential role in establishing total pricing.
Can Asphalt Be Installed During Cold Weather?
It's possible to lay asphalt in cold weather, but it necessitates special techniques and materials to guarantee proper adhesion and curing. Cold temperatures can negatively affect the performance, causing potential long-term complications if not managed correctly.
How Often Should I Seal My Asphalt Surface?
It's advisable to seal an asphalt surface every three to five year intervals, depending on factors such as climate, usage, and wear. Regular sealing assists in preserving durability and appearance, prolonging the lifespan of the asphalt.
What Is the Lifespan of an Asphalt Driveway?
An asphalt driveway generally lasts between 15 to 30 years, contingent upon factors such as climate, maintenance, and usage. Regular sealing and repairs can greatly extend its lifespan, providing long-lasting performance and visual appeal over time.
